How can I express my grief in a eulogy or remembrance speech?

A eulogy or remembrance speech allows you to share your personal memories and celebrate your grandmother's life. Here are some tips for crafting a meaningful tribute:

  • Focus on positive memories: Share anecdotes that highlight her personality, humor, and the impact she had on your life.
  • Use storytelling: Share specific stories that illustrate her character and your relationship with her.
  • Keep it personal: Don't be afraid to express your emotions openly and honestly.
  • Keep it concise: Aim for a length that feels appropriate for the occasion.
  • Practice beforehand: This will help you feel more confident and comfortable when delivering your speech.

What are some ways to memorialize my grandmother?

Beyond words, consider these memorialization options to honor your grandmother's memory:

  • Create a memory book or scrapbook: Gather photos, letters, and other mementos to create a lasting tribute.
  • Plant a tree in her memory: This is a beautiful symbol of life and growth.
  • Donate to her favorite charity: This is a meaningful way to honor her passions and values.
  • Share her favorite recipes: Keeping her culinary legacy alive can be a wonderful way to remember her.
  • Establish a scholarship in her name: If your grandmother was passionate about education, this is a fitting tribute.
